The best planet: Kepler-38
Among the star systems examined Kepler-35, Kepler-38, and Kepler-64 appear to offer the most benign environment, but one stands out. Our best candidate for hosting a world that is potentially habitable is the binary system Kepler-38, approximately 3,970 light years from Earth, and known to contain a Neptune-sized planet, said Georgakarakos.
What are binary star systems?
Just like Tatooine in Star Wars, planets have been found in binary stars systems, some of which even orbit both stars. Of the 2,662 exoplanets found by the Kepler Space Telescope during its mission, only 12 orbit a close pair of stars, but such star systems are thought to be in the majority.
However, until now only giant exoplanets have been discovered in binary systems, probably because smaller planetslike Earthare very tricky to find.
It was thought that multi-star systems that contain giant Neptune-sized planets would make it harder for rocky Earth-like planets to survive in stable quiet orbits.
Weve known for a while that binary star systems without giant planets have the potential to harbor habitable worlds, said coauthor Prof. Ian Dobbs-Dixon of New York University Abu Dhabi. What we have shown here is that in a large fraction of those systems Earth-like planets can remain habitable even in the presence of giant planets.
The importance of the habitable zone
Its a region around stars in which liquid water could persist on the surface of any as yet undiscovered Earth-like planets and, therefore, life.
Life is far most likely to evolve on planets located within their systems habitable zone, just like Earth, said Georgakarakos. We show for the first time that Kepler-34, -35, -64, -413 and especially Kepler-38 are suitable for hosting Earth-like worlds with oceans.
In the other binary systems they studied, the immense gravity of giant planets in those systems would destabilize the orbits of any planets. Planets that are pushed into elliptical orbits may swing in and out of a stars habitable zone, freezing and thawing and generally making permanent liquid water impossible.
Of course, there is the possibility that life exists outside the habitable zone or on moons orbiting the giant planets themselves, said coauthor Dr Siegfried Eggl at the University of Washington. But that may be less desirable real-estate for us.
